"Sutton Foster and "Gimme Gimme." It was written because of her."

"I dont think it was written for her because she was originally the understudy. Unless they wrote it inbetween the Broadway and La Jolla productions, in which case ignore this whole post."

...Actually, it was written for her. Go to this site and read one of the bottom lines:

http://www.geocities.com/milliedillmount/libretto.html

"Gimme, Gimme," the incredible current 11 o'clock number in the show, was written especially for Sutton Foster (replacing a song in the workshop called "Chuck it, John" - which was not sung by Trevor Graydon, as one would think based on the title, but Millie) and completed right before one of the final technical rehearsals for the show in La Jolla. It was written by Jeanine Tesori and Dick Scanlan."
